What is $3,895,636 After Taxes in Connecticut?

A $3,895,636 salary in Connecticut takes home $2,133,510 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 45.2% effective tax rate.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$2,133,510
after $1,762,126 in total taxes (45.2% effective rate)

Full Tax Breakdown — $3,895,636 in Connecticut (Single Filer)

Tax ItemAmountRate
Gross Salary$3,895,636
Federal Income Tax$1,392,85635.8%
CT State Income Tax$268,6056.9%
Social Security (6.2%)$10,9180.3%
Medicare (1.45%+)$89,7472.3%
Total Taxes$1,762,12645.2%
Take-Home Pay$2,133,51054.8%

Connecticut Tax Overview

Connecticut applies a top marginal income tax rate of 7.0% on the highest earners. The graduated bracket structure means most middle-income earners face effective state rates well below the headline number.
